解释跨性别者和非二进制个体中亲密伴侣暴力受害和人类免疫缺陷病毒状态之间的关系
Kimberly A Ingold1, Brent Teasdale1
1Illinois State University, Normal, IL, USA.
Journal of interpersonal violence
|February 12, 2024
概括
人类免疫缺陷病毒 (HIV) 状态和亲密伴侣暴力 (IPV) 受害在跨性别者中是相关的. 性工作和过度饮酒部分解释了这种联系,强调了有针对性的支持服务的必要性.

背景情况:
- 人类免疫缺陷病毒 (HIV) 和亲密伴侣暴力 (IPV) 是重大的公共卫生问题.
- 与 cisgender 人群相比,跨性别者面临着不成比例地更高的艾滋病毒感染和IPV受害风险.
- 现有的研究表明,艾滋病毒状况和IPV受害之间存在相关性,但跨性别社区内的解释仍然未得到充分探索.
研究的目的:
- 调查导致艾滋病毒状况与跨性别和非二进制个体之间的IPV受害关系的因素.
- 通过使用大型的国家数据集,分析HIV和IPV在该人口中同时发生的潜在解释.
主要方法:
- 利用了2015年美国跨性别调查的数据,包括全国12592名跨性别和非二进制参与者.
- 采用双变量探针分析来检查艾滋病毒状况,IPV受害和各种人口和行为因素之间的关系.
主要成果:
- 证实了艾滋病毒状况和跨性别人士经历IPV受害的可能性之间的显著相关性.
- 确定性工作和过度饮酒的参与是艾滋病毒和IPV同时发生的重要解释因素.
- 发现强制控制和处方药滥用与IPV有关,但与艾滋病毒状况没有直接关联.
结论:
- 强调LGBTQ+组织迫切需要加强对经历艾滋病毒和IPV的跨性别人士的可访问护理和支持.
- 建议发展对关系动态的细微理解,以提高安全性和鼓励健康实践.
- 建议有针对性的干预措施可以改善关系安全,促进安全性行为,并提高跨性别者的整体生活质量.
